Alexei Navalny was transferred from pre-trial detention center 99/1 in Moscow. Mediazona reports this with reference to lawyer Vadim Kobzev, who represents the interests of the politician.
It is still unknown where Navalny is being transported.
21:13 PMC member Eva Merkacheva confirmed to TASS that Navalny was taken to a colony. “I don’t know which one,” she said.
Earlier, the Public Monitoring Committee reported that the politician would serve his sentence in a colony in the Central Federal District.
- Navalny was kept in pre-trial detention center No. 99/1 of federal subordination, located on the territory of the Moscow pre-trial detention center “Matrosskaya Tishina”, until the court decision came into force at the request of the Federal Penitentiary Service to replace his suspended sentence with a real one in the framework of the Yves Rocher case. On February 2, the court of first instance granted the request. On February 20, the Moscow City Courtupheld this decision . According to the court decision, Navalny will spend two and a half years in prison.
- In 2014, brothers Alexei and Oleg Navalny were found guilty of fraud (Part 2 and Part 3 of Article 159.4 of the Criminal Code) and money laundering (Part 2 of Article 174.1 of the Criminal Code) in the Yves Rocher case. Oleg was sentenced to three and a half years of real life, Alexey - to three and a half years of probation. According to investigators, the brothers stole more than 26 million rubles from the Yves Rocher Vostok company and more than four million rubles from the Multidisciplinary Processing Company. Back in 2013, Yves Rocher provided the Investigative Committee with a report according to which no damage was caused to the company.
